Popular Fence Installations for Homes in Northern VA

Wooden Fences are by far one of the most popular and basic types of fencing because it is one of the cheapest materials used in fence installations in Northern VA. It is affordable and durable and with proper maintenance can last you for years to come.

  • Privacy Fences can protect your home from high winds, intruders, and keep children and small pets safe in their yards.
  • Picket Fences do not provide much privacy but it gives you a traditional look that’s been around for years. These fences are usually used for a front or backyard and are shorter than most privacy fences.
  • Rail Fences are used on farms to enclose pastures for grazing cattle or horses. This fence installation uses wooden planks or logs that are spaced out in a peculiar design coming in two types: Split rail and Post Rail Fences.

Vinyl Fences can give you the look of wood but with more durability and strength along with easier maintenance. After the initial fence installation, all you have to do is spray off the fence with a garden hose and periodically scrub it with soap and water. You never have to stain or paint a vinyl fence which will save you time for other projects around your Northern VA home.

Chain Link Fences are sometimes used to fence in a backyard for small children or animals. This type of fence can blend in well with other fencing such as vinyl or wood. Northern VA homeowners often use a higher priced fencing around the front and sometimes on the sides of their home and then use chain link fencing for the backyard.
